Governor is #1 with the Veto Pen!

Share This Article:

A special session of the General Assembly will meet on April 17th to review Governor Youngkin’s actions on legislation.  As of today, 1046 bills have been sent to him, and he has acted on 632 by signing 521 pieces of legislation; amending 20; and vetoing 91.  He holds the record for having vetoed more bills in a single session than any Governor in the history of the Commonwealth. There are still many bills to be considered in the next 9 days, but the most significant issue remains the budget. While the Governor has promised that Virginia families will not pay more in taxes, the budget proposed by Democrats includes more than $2 Billion in additional tax revenue.  At some point, both parties will be forced to come back to the table. Let’s hope the financial well-being of struggling Virginia families will guide the negotiations.
